4 Atlantic 10 Players will be playing in this year’s Portsmouth Invitational Tournament, a 4-day tournament featuring 64 of the best collegiate seniors in the nation. The Portsmouth Invitational allows outgoing players a chance to play in front of NBA scouts and show why they deserve to be drafted in a couple of months. The Portsmouth Invitational will take place April 12th-15th in Portsmouth, Virginia.
Tyler Cavanaugh (George Washington), JeQuan Lewis (VCU), Charles Cooke (Dayton), and Scoochie Smith (Dayton) will all be participating. Check out the full list of all 64 participants here. T.J. Cline received an invitation to the event, but he will not be attending due to a nagging foot injury. Due to the same injury, T.J. Cline was unable to participate in the Reese’s College All-Star Game, an esteemed event that Jack Gibbs and Tyler Cavanaugh got the chance to participate in.
Cavanaugh, Lewis, Cooke, and Smith all proved to be incredibly talented players in the Atlantic 10, and they’re now hoping that that talent can carry over to the next level. All 4 seniors made either the Atlantic 10 First Team or Atlantic 10 Second Team All-Conference this past season.
